MÜHENDİSLİK FAKÜLTESİ
BİLGİSAYAR MÜHENDİSLİĞİ
Dersin Adı   Dağıtık Sistemler (Seçmeli)
Dönemi Dersin Kodu Teorik Saat / Uygulama Saati AKTS
8 1213866 3 / 0 4
Dersin Düzeyi Lisans
Dersin Dili Türkçe
Dersin Veriliş Biçimi Yüz Yüze
Dersin Koordinatörü Doç.Dr. Halife Kodaz
Koordinator E-mail hkodaz selcuk.edu.tr
Öğretim Elemanı
Doç.Dr. Halife Kodaz
Yardımcı Öğretim Elemanları
Görevlendirilen Arş.Gör.
Dersin Amacı Öğrencilere dağıtık sistemlerin mimarisini ve yöntemlerini anlatmak ve aynı zamanda öğrencilerin dağıtık sistemlerde uygulama yapabilmelerini sağlamaktır.
Temel Bilimler Mühendislik Bilimleri Sosyal Bilimler Eğitim Bilimleri Sanat Bilimleri Sağlık Bilimleri Tarım Bilimleri
20 80 0 0 0 0 0
DERS YÖNTEM VE TEKNİKLERİ
Yüz yüze eğitim.
HAFTA DERS İÇERİĞİ KAYNAK
1 Dağıtık sistemlere giriş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
2 Dağıtık sistemlerin amaçları, Donanım kavramları.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
3 Yazılım Kavramları, İstemci-Sunucu modeli.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
4 İletişim, Katmanlı protokoller, Uzak Yordam Çağrısı (RPC),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
5 Uzak Nesne Çağrısı (ROI), Mesajlaşmaya-dayalı iletişim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
6 Akışa-dayalı iletişim, Süreçler, Altsüreçler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
7 İstemciler, Sunucular.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
8 Ara sınav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
9 Kod taşıma (göçü), Yazılım etmenleri.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
10 Dağıtık nesne-tabanlı sistemler.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
11 İsimlendirme, Varlıkların isimlendirilmesi.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
12 Hareketli varlıkların yerleştirilmesi, Referanssız varlıkların yok edilmesi.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
13 Senkronizasyon, Saat senkronizasyonu, Mantıksal saatler, Genel durum.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
14 Seçim algoritmaları, Karşılıklı dışlama, Dağıtık işler.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
15 Dağıtık doküman-tabanlı sistemler Tannenbaum, A., Distributed System: Design and Principles, Prentice Hall.
DEĞERLENDİRME SİSTEMİ   Ara Sınav Final
  Sayı Katkı Payı Sayı Katkı Payı  
Yarıyıl İçi Çalışmaları : - - - -
Devam/Katılım : - - - -
Uygulamalı Sınav : - - - -
Derse Özgü Staj : - - - -
Küçük Sınav : - - - -
Ödev : - - - -
Sunum ve Seminer : - - - -
Projeler : - - - -
Atölye/Laboratuvar Uygulamaları : - - - -
Vaka Çalışmaları : - - - -
Arazi Çalışmaları : - - - -
Klinik Çalışmaları : - - - -
Diğer Çalışmaları : - - - -
Ara Sınav   1 40 - -
Final   - - 1 60
AKTS İŞ YÜKÜ TABLOSU   Sayı Süre
Ders Süresi : 14 3
Sınav Dışı Ders Çalışma Süresi : - -
Sunum ve Seminer Hazırlama : - -
Derse Özgü Staj : - -
Atölye/Laboratuvar Uygulamaları : - -
Arazi Çalışmaları : - -
Vaka Çalışmaları : - -
Projeler : - -
Ödev : 4 19
Küçük Sınavlar : - -
Ara Sınav : 1 1
Final : 1 1
DERSİN AKTS KREDİSİ 4
No DERS ÖĞRENİM ÇIKTISI KATKISI (*)
D.Ö.Ç. 1 Dağıtık sistemlerin tekniklerini öğrenmek. 3
D.Ö.Ç. 2 Dağıtık sistemlerin uygulamalarını gerçekleştirme becerisi kazanmak. 3
* 1: Zayıf - 2: Orta - 3: İyi - 4: Çok İyi
PROGRAM ÇIKTISI VE DERS ÖĞRENİM ÇIKTISI İLİŞKİ MATRİSİ

DÖÇ1DÖÇ2DÖÇ3DÖÇ4DÖÇ5DÖÇ6DÖÇ7DÖÇ8DÖÇ9DÖÇ10DÖÇ11DÖÇ12DÖÇ13DÖÇ14DÖÇ15DÖÇ16DÖÇ17DÖÇ18DÖÇ19DÖÇ20
PÇ1
PÇ2
PÇ3
PÇ4
PÇ5
PÇ6
PÇ7
PÇ8
PÇ9
PÇ10
PÇ11
PÇ12
PÇ13
PÇ14
PÇ15
PÇ16
PÇ17
PÇ18
PÇ19
PÇ20